Show HN: Cush – AI 에이전트를 위한 HTTP 터널, 셸을 커스텀하세요
(github.com)
cush는 AI 에이전트가 로컬 환경의 CLI 도구와 파일 시스템에 안전하게 접근할 수 있도록 돕는 HTTP 터널링 도구입니다. 사용자가 정의한 화이트리스트 범위 내에서만 특정 명령어를 실행할 수 있도록 제한된 권한을 부여하며, ngrok을 활용해 복잡한 네트워크 설정 없이도 에이전트에게 로컬 실행 권한을 제공합니다.
- 1AI 에이전트를 위한 보안 HTTP 터널링 및 CLI 제어 도구
- 2ngrok 기반의 간편한 터널 생성 및 자동 만료 기능 제공
- 3Regex(정규표현식)를 활용한 명령어 및 파일 접근 권한의 정교한 제어 가능
- 4stdout/stderr를 JSON 형태로 반환하여 LLM의 파싱 최적화 지원
- 5Rust 기반의 경량화된 설계로 설치 및 실행의 편의성 극대화
왜 중요한가
배경과 맥락
업계 영향
한국 시장 시사점
AI 에이전트 시대의 핵심 과제는 '자율성'과 '통제' 사이의 균형을 맞추는 것입니다. cush는 이 균형을 '정교한 화이트리스트'와 '일회성 터널'이라는 방식으로 풀어냈습니다. 이는 개발자들에게 에이전트의 작업 범위를 프로그래밍 가능한 수준으로 제어할 수 있다는 확신을 줍니다. 창업자들은 단순히 에이전트의 성능을 높이는 데 집중할 것이 아니라, 에이전트가 기업의 기존 레거시 시스템이나 로컬 데이터에 얼마나 안전하게 통합될 수 있는지를 고민해야 합니다.
기회 측면에서 보면, cush와 같은 도구는 에이전트 기반 자동화 솔루션을 구축하려는 스타트업의 프로토타이핑 속도를 획기적으로 높여줄 수 있습니다. 하지만 위협 요소로써 '프롬프트 인젝션'을 통한 권한 탈취 가능성은 여전히 존재합니다. 따라서 에이전트 개발 시, 도구의 실행 권한을 제어하는 기술뿐만 아니라, 입력값에 대한 검증(Input Validation)과 실행 결과에 대한 모니터링 레이어를 함께 구축하는 것이 필수적인 실행 전략이 될 것입니다.
댓글
아직 댓글이 없습니다. 첫 댓글을 남겨보세요.